摘要
A compact triple-band monopole antenna consisting of double rectangular rings and vertical slots cut into the ground is proposed for WLAN and WiMAX operations. The antenna has a compact size of 27.1 x 38.8 x 1.6mm(3), with simulated and measured impedance bandwidths of 2.37 similar to 2.81, 3.21 similar to 3.82, and 4.61 similar to 6.34GHz with a reflection coefficient of less than -10 dB. The antenna also exhibits an almost omnidirectional radiation pattern and stable gain levels in the triple bands. The characteristics of the proposed antenna have been investigated using the numerical simulations and experiments.
